Transaction e3b8285b177b36defade14780f80067414e659dfc3f3dacb95e506db99378528
1 Input
1 Output
-
e3b8285b177b36defade14780f80067414e659dfc3f3dacb95e506db99378528:0
- value
- 256511
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bf205f61e5be0332c6ff33d240329d26778652a9e2596554fd2c3b89921544c8
- address
- bc1phus97c09hcpn93hlx0fyqv5ayemcv54fufvk248a9sacnys4gnyqx4a5w9